POSITION SUMMARY: A Special Education Teacher is a highly-qualified teacher who provides Integrated Co-teacher services with classroom teachers and also works with students who require strategic intervention in whole-group and small-group settings. The focus of the teacher is to develop and implement specially designed instruction that effectively works to close the achievement gap in students with disabilities. The goal of the Special Education Teacher is to ensure that students are able to master IEP annual goals as well as continuing to work toward mastery of grade-level standards and curriculum through the support of IEP accommodations.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ities

  • Provides whole group, individual, and/or small group instruction designed to meet individual needs and motivate students in classroom settings and resource rooms.
  • Respond to data and use progress monitoring tools to meet the needs of all students.
  • Co-plan lessons and use instructional materials that meet a wide variety of students' needs.
  • Use Habits of Work (PIRR) to achieve effective participation and learning in all activities and lessons.
  • Evaluate and monitor the educational progress of students with the continuous use of data for a variety of reporting purposes (EX: annual review, progress reports, etc).
  • Develops and nurtures a synchronous relationship with the content specialists in classrooms.
  • Collaborates with the school-based team to maintain and/or create special education documentation on all current and/or initial to CSE students.
  • Effectively communicate progress with teachers, families & administration.
